Tokyo, Japan, April 16, 2026 - Mitsui Fudosan Co., Ltd., a leading global real estate company headquartered in Tokyo, and Ise-Shima Resort Management Co., Ltd., a member of the Mitsui Fudosan Group, will reopen the NEMU RESORT (Shima City, Mie Prefecture, 86 guestrooms) on Saturday, April 18, 2026.

NEMU RESORT, located within Ise-Shima National Park in Mie Prefecture, is a vast resort spanning approximately 617 acres (approximately 250 ha) (roughly 61 times the size of Tokyo Dome). Surrounded by lush forests and the tranquil scenery of Ago Bay, the resort allows guests to experience the natural beauty that changes with each of the four seasons.

This renovation introduces 18 new villas, with dining and on-site facilities also undergoing a dramatic revamp. Additionally, Hilltop House, featuring a breathtaking pool that overlooks the vast natural landscape, is also scheduled to open on Saturday, July 18, 2026. As a landmark destination resort in the Ise-Shima region, NEMU RESORT will provide a diverse array of experiences that can be enjoyed in any season.

1. Debut of a Total of 18 Villas, Featuring the New Hills Villa and Forest Villa, Offering an Immersive Experience of Ise-Shima’s Natural Environment

To provide guestrooms that allow guests to fully experience the natural surroundings of Ise-Shima, the resort will newly establish 8 Hills Villas and 10 Forest Villas.

The new villas will feature standard types, each measuring approximately 871 ft2 (81 m2), including the wood deck. Among the newly built Forest Villas, 2 will be configured as 2-bedroom units measuring approximately 1,270 ft2 (118 m2), ideal for families and groups. Built using timber from Mie Prefecture, the villas offer a serene stay enveloped in abundant nature. Each villa features a view bath and a terrace for barbecues centered on ingredients produced in Mie Prefecture, and rooms also include astronomical telescopes and record players, providing guests an opportunity to unwind by stargazing at Ise-Shima’s beautiful night skies and relaxing with music. Washer-dryers and large refrigerators have also been installed to accommodate guests staying for multiple days. Of the existing Forest Villas, all 8 have been reborn as Forest Villa DOG, which are dog-friendly villas where guests can stay with their dogs (including some large breeds). Guests may also drive up to each villa by car, and each villa will have its own dedicated electric buggy for comfortable travel throughout the expansive grounds of NEMU RESORT.

2. Hotel Building Renovations

■ Renovation of select guestrooms, along with the addition of a new lounge featuring music from rare records and a kids’ space

Renovations will also be carried out on certain guestrooms in the existing hotel. For Japanese rooms on the third floor, 12 will be transformed into Executive rooms measuring approximately 503 ft2 (46.8 m2), designed in tones that evoke the warmth of wood characteristic of NEMU RESORT. On the second floor, 19 Japanese rooms will be remodeled into Superior rooms, also measuring approximately 503 ft2 (46.8 m2) and equipped with daybeds.

The Lobby Lounge will be renovated into a bright and warm space featuring a design based on natural wood. A collection of approximately 3,800 rare records, which were inherited from Nemunosato, once known as a sanctuary of music, will be available to be played upon request. Guests will be able to spend a relaxing time surrounded by nostalgic and rich music with a drink in hand.

The new kids’ space features a safe environment where young children can learn and enjoy themselves, designed under the theme of the nature of Ise-Shima and NEMU RESORT.

■ Expansion of the Western menu and the launch of lunch services at Restaurant SATOUMI, a dining facility featuring the blessings of Ise-Shima

Restaurant SATOUMI will be reborn as a dining facility where guests will be able to savor the blessings of Ise-Shima’s sea and countryside. Along with authentic Japanese course menus prepared using carefully selected local ingredients, with a focus on Japanese broth, an extensive Western à la carte menu will also be offered. The restaurant will also launch lunch services. New menu items will be available for guests of all ages, such as Matsusaka beef hamburger steak for children.

3.Renovation of Common Areas to Immerse Oneself in Nature

■ Addition of new pickleball courts and renovation of the Marina House to offer a wide range of activities

Guests will be able to enjoy a diverse array of experiences against the backdrop of Ago Bay and its lush forests at any time of day. Ten pickleball courts have been newly installed to enable visitors of all ages to enjoy playing with family and friends. The Marina House, which is the departure point for marine activities, has also been renovated to offer guests a place to kick back and relax before and after activities. Hands-on ocean experiences will also be provided through sea transport via marine taxis leaving the Marina and cruises around Ago Bay.

■ The Satoyama Waterside Garden has been redeveloped into a waterside space where visitors can reflect on coexistence with the natural environment while being immersed in a rich natural habitat

At NEMU RESORT, part of the water used within the resort is secured through on-site reservoirs, and the wastewater generated is purified and then released into the Satoyama Waterside Garden. Through this system, the resort promotes the circular use of water resources.

The Satoyama Waterside Garden has been redeveloped as part of this renovation to ensure the natural flow and purification of water. The resort plans to introduce programs such as nature observation and environmental learning, allowing guests to encounter creatures they would rarely see in daily life and to experience the many facets of satoyama (countryside) nature. As guests stroll along gentle streams and ponds, the resort will also provide opportunities to reflect on coexistence with the natural environment while experiencing the vitality of nature.

4.Opening of the Hilltop House, on Saturday, July 18, 2026, Featuring a Pool with Spectacular Views of Nature

A new Hilltop House will open on Saturday, July 18, 2026, on Tefutefu Hill within NEMU RESORT, offering sweeping views of nature. The facility will feature a pool area with a main pool, jet bath, and kids’ pool, and the new Dining Satoyama will provide a spectacular setting overlooking the natural environment, available for use on pool business days and for group parties.

Sustainability in the Mitsui Fudosan Group

Based on the meaning of its “& mark,” “to generate new value with society through cooperation, coexistence and co-creation, we forge ahead, innovating,” the Mitsui Fudosan Group views the “creation of social value” and the “creation of economic value” as two wheels of a cart. Accordingly, we believe that the creation of social value leads to the creation of economic value, and that this economic value then creates even greater social value.

Moreover, we identified six Group Materiality priority issues when formulating our new management philosophy in April 2024. These Group Materiality priority issues are (1) Contribute to industrial competitiveness, (2) Coexist with the environment, (3) Health and Vitality, (4) Safety and security, (5) Diversity and inclusion, and (6) Compliance and governance. The Mitsui Fudosan Group will work to address each of the materialities through its core business activities and contribute to the promotion of sustainability.
